HP ElitePOS Reinvents The Retail Experience

HP Malaysia recently invited us to experience the new all-in-one point-of-sales (POS) system they were introducing – the new HP ElitePOS. It is the culmination of HP’s efforts in working with leading retail and hospitality partners in reinventing the retail experience for customers.

 

The HP ElitePOS System

The HP ElitePOS features a sleek, modular design, that is completely different from the large, boxy POS terminals commonly used in retail environments. Its design is also functional, with a focus on making shopping faster and easier for both customers and the sales associates assisting them.

The HP ElitePOS can be configured to function in a variety of rules – interactive signage, employee attendance, or self-service applications like a customer check-in and access to additional product offerings in the “endless aisle”.

For retailers who want a clean and clutter-free counter space, or who need greater versatility in the placement of their point-of-sale terminal, the display can be separated from the input/output (I/O) base for maximum placement versatility.

HP also offers an optional receipt printer that integrates into the column stand, and an optional magnetic stripe reader built into the display, to create a clean counter space for retail environments.

 

MIL-STD Reliability

Retail and hospitality often have demanding and harsh environments, which can damage or destroy consumer-leveraged technology. That is why the ElitePOS is built to be retail-durable, being MIL-STD certified, deter minor spills by channeling liquid out the device, and deliver efficient cooling with side venting for improved reliability.

It is designed to be long-lasting with the latest hardware and software – Microsoft Windows 10, fast DDR4 memory, and the 7th Generation Intel Core processors with vPro technology.

 

Improved Security

With point-of-sale devices increasingly targeted by hackers, security continues to be top of mind for the retail industry. According to Verizon, 64% of breaches in the retail industry that contained data loss were caused by point-of-sale intrusions.

This is why HP is expanding its industry-leading security solutions to the ElitePOS, with both hardware and integrated software security features, including:

  • BIOS-level device security to provide protectionin the event of a malware attack with HP Sure Start Gen3, the industry’s first self-healing BIOS, and HP BIOSphere Gen3, the industry-leading firmware ecosystems.
  • User authentication technology, including an optional fingerprint reader for secure login; Credential Guard for secure user authentication and password protection, and Device Guard, which lets IT managers create rules to run only signed, trusted, and approved applications on the POS system to help protect against walk-up and low-level attacks through USB ports.
  • Physical security of the device itself with an optional bolt-to-counter configuration, VESA mounting K-Lock features and external fingerprint reader for secure login through Windows Hello.

 

Availability Of The HP ElitePOS System

The HP ElitePOS is expected to be available in November 2017 direct from HP and the company’s global network of more than 250,000 partners. Additionally, retail independent software vendors (ISVs) Custom Business SoutionsGK SoftwareLS RetailManhattan AssociatesOmnico GroupPCMSRetail ProSilverWare POS and TCPOS plan to support the new solution.
